Transaction df7816784d4edbcd319e25074b9ef5729bd69022bdcc83d640343e62ae4b493e
1 Input
2 Outputs
- df7816784d4edbcd319e25074b9ef5729bd69022bdcc83d640343e62ae4b493e:0
- df7816784d4edbcd319e25074b9ef5729bd69022bdcc83d640343e62ae4b493e:1
value 317902143
address 1794kg5vsTufQAguPKBuzdCSV1vnBq9y5S
value 6098389
address 3CymbkgRpLwMm1M5tR74wRtrFc5WQbrugH